Sugar Coated Almonds (Koufeta Amygdalou) are roasted almonds covered in a white layer of sugar and a rough texture. . They are made in the Municipality of Geroskipou in the Paphos district.

Kelokedara is a village located in the Paphos district of Cyprus, about 6 km southwest of Salamiou village. It is located 33 km east of the town of Paphos at an altitude of about 700 metres between the Paoura Mountain and the Xeropotamos valley.

To the southeast of the Argaka community in the Paphos district, is the dam known as Argaka-Makounda.

The Timi Picnic Site is located on the Timi – Paphos Airport road in the Paphos district, 1 kilometre before the airport, at the beach forest with eucalyptus trees.
Altitude: 20 metres.
Capacity: 800 people.

The Panagia Chrysospiliotissa Chapel is located in the village of Pano Arodes in the Paphos district. It is a small simple chapel made up of one arch.

The Anarita Picnic area is situated north of community of Anarita, near the Kapparovounos area in the Paphos district. It was created in 2003 by the Land Consolidation Department, in cooperation with the Anarita Community Board.
